datasheet_5.rar - IGBTs were first introduced as a combination of the bipolar junction transistor (BJT) and the metal oxide semiconductor field effect transistor (MOSFET) technology. The IGBT is to prefer in medium high voltage segments (600- 3000V) rather than theMOSFET because it proved to have several good features like ruggedness and operation at higher frequencies [1, ch. 1.9]. The construction of the IGBT combines the low conduction losses of a BJT with the advantage of the short switching times of the MOSFET.,2010-07-20 23:03:10,下载26次

PV_System.rar - To keep overall output power per unit cost low, the grid-connected converters should be able to extract the maximum available power from the PV arrays. Since the PV array characteristic is highly nonlinear, maximum power point tracking (MPPT) of the PV arrays becomes rather challenging.,2010-07-20 21:06:47,下载505次
